Transaction e74ab760fea39fca5b73aab0700864bc8f6e301aaa589da331b6a313d0ab2182
1 Input
1 Output
-
e74ab760fea39fca5b73aab0700864bc8f6e301aaa589da331b6a313d0ab2182:0
- value
- 15805
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70850d6fc2d301b4bb51b913528876b67c1c51f9 OP_EQUAL
- address
- 3BwxzgFhG6CXKTyKxRUeXc8WCE4QHruutd